Since updating to X.4.7 from X.4.5 and Cyberduck from 2.5.5 to 2.6 transfers simply do not work anymore. Drag'n'dropping files from various servers onto the desktop or anywhere else creates a named Cyberduck icon but there is no transfer activity whatsoever. Changing active/passive mode doesn't make a difference. Dropping files for transfer to ftp-servers does not work, either. This is happening on a various G5s – all of the tested ones are affected. Sitting behind a Firewall (no changes there). Transfers on all the machines via the Finder (for downloads) work normally. Is it an X.4.7 or a Cyberduck issue?
